About us
Synack’s Penetration Testing as a Service platform manages customers’ attack surfaces by discovering new assets, pentesting for critical vulnerabilities and gaining visibility into the root causes of security risks. We are committed to making the world more secure by harnessing a talented, vetted community of security researchers to deliver continuous penetration testing and vulnerability management, with actionable results. Synack's PTaaS platform has uncovered more than 71,000 exploitable vulnerabilities to date, protecting a growing list of Global 2000 customers and U.S. agencies in a FedRAMP Moderate Authorized environment.

Tines, a provider of security automation and orchestration solutions, announced a new integration with Synack to address the challenges of traditional security testing by automating Synack’s Penetration Testing as a Service (PTaaS) into overall security operations (SecOps) processes, reducing the need for manual intervention and enabling organizations to quickly close security gaps before they can be exploited. Have you heard the news? Synack has added integrated attack surface discovery/analytics and advanced reporting to its Penetration Testing as a Service (PTaaS) platform, delivering an end-to-end and continuous testing process to cover attack surface discovery, analysis, penetration testing, vulnerability management and reporting. These new features will allow organizations to finally justify more comprehensive testing of their environment, better understand the effectiveness of their current security controls and develop processes to continuously improve their security posture.
